    Story

    Gateshead International Festival of Theatre (GIFT) is a dedicated, annual contemporary theatre festival for North East England

    This year, the devastating impact of the coronavirus, worldwide, means we can’t be together in person in Gateshead. But we won’t be beaten. Instead, we are bringing you an action-packed digital re-imagining of GIFT, from Friday 1 to Sunday 3 May, to connect artists and audiences, to share, and inspire creativity.

    Brilliant global artists will showcase over 30 events and performances, in a thought-provoking ten year anniversary programme of thrilling contemporary theatre, dance, talks and workshops.

    By kindly contributing a Pay What You Decide donation for your digital tickets for this year’s festival, you will be providing crucial support to GIFT at this difficult, uncertain time.

    For context, GIFT is funded on a project by project basis, with no regular core funding - which means your donation is even more valuable to us.

    Any contribution, however big or small, is hugely appreciated.

    We have exciting UK premieres and an eclectic programme exploring human connection, surveillance, resilience through crisis and international identity. We’ll share piercing human stories, build empowering creative networks and discuss big ideas for the future.

      Making extraordinary things happen across Gateshead since 2011, GIFT is an annual festival celebrating contemporary theatre. Through world class creative encounters, GIFT connects the culturally regenerated Gateshead quayside with the commercially re-developed town centre.
